Does insurance cover ABA therapy in Maryland?
In most cases, yes. Maryland requires many private insurance plans to cover ABA therapy for children diagnosed with autism. Maryland Medicaid also covers services for eligible families. Our team verifies your benefits before you begin, so there are no surprises.

What ages do you work with?
We work with children and young adults ages 2 to 21. The earlier a child begins ABA therapy, the more effective the outcomes, but older children and teens benefit too. We design every program around individual needs and goals.
